Web Mar 17 2009 nbsp 0183 32 The primary aim of this tool is to assist you to assess risk of a patient client developing a pressure ulcer The Waterlow consists of seven items build weight height visual assessment of the skin sex age continence mobility and appetite and special risk factors divided into tissue malnutrition neurological deficit major surgery
Web Consider using a validated risk assessment scale to support clinical judgement when assessing pressure ulcer risk The recommended risk assessment scales include For adults Braden Risk Assessment tool Waterlow score Norton risk assessment scale or the PURPOSE T Pressure Ulcer Risk Primary or Secondary Evaluation Tool

Web The NHS Improvement 2018 defines pressure ulcers as a localised injury to the skin and or underlying tissue usually over a bony prominence or related to a medical or other device resulting from sustained pressure including pressure associated with shear The damage can be present as intact or an open ulcer and may be painful
